Nancy wrote > C. florida 'sieboldii' does really well in our warmer climate. It's too > tender for cold winters. Mine gets lots of shade and still blooms. I'd like Hi Nancy Thanks. I have grown C. florida Alba Plena here and although it grows quite well, it succumbs to the damp in the winter. I may try again though because I agree its very elegant. regards Janet Richard & Janet Blenkinship Crete Zone 10/11 janetble@otenet.gr
